What this code means

The microwave or convection section detected an open, shorted or abnormal temperature-sensor circuit.

Most likely causes

  • A failed cavity or convection temperature sensor
  • A loose or heat-damaged sensor connector
  • A control-board input fault
  • Overheating caused by restricted ventilation

Safe checks for the owner

  1. Unplug the microwave and let it cool.
  2. Check that external vents are not blocked and the installation has required clearances.
  3. Do not remove the cabinet or test internal components.

Estimated U.S. repair cost

$280–$580, depending on model, access, parts availability and local labor.
